First Baptist Church Polk City Pastor Job Description

First Baptist Church of Polk City is seeking a candidate for a full-time salaried Pastor position.

General Qualifications: The general duties and qualifications of the Pastor are those set forth in Scripture for any pastor, as well as those detailed in FBC Polk City's By-Laws. This job description is not intended to provide an exhaustive list of the Pastor's duties and responsibilities, but instead, layout the general framework in which the Pastor is expected to function.

The Pastor shall maintain a lifestyle that reflects the foundational truths of the gospel, builds up fellow believers, and glorifies God. He shall seek to perform the duties and fulfill the requirements set forth in scripture regarding the role of a pastor:

1 Peter 5:2-3 Shepherd the flock of God which is among you, serving as overseers, not by compulsion but willingly, not for dishonest gain but eagerly; nor as being lords over those entrusted to you, but being examples to the flock;

1 Timothy 3:1-7 This is a faithful saying: If a man desires the position of a bishop, he desires a good work. A bishop then must be blameless, the husband of one wife, temperate, sober-minded, of good behavior, hospitable, able to teach; not given to wine, not violent, not greedy for money, but gentle, not quarrelsome, not covetous; one who rules his own house well, having his children in submission with all reverence (for if a man does not know how to rule his own house, how will he take care of the church of God?); not a novice, lest being puffed up with pride he fall into the same condemnation as the devil. Moreover he must have a good testimony among those who are outside, lest he fall into reproach and the snare of the devil.

1 Timothy 4:11-12 These things command and teach. Let no one despise your youth, but be an example to the believers in word, in conduct, in love, in spirit, in faith, in purity.

Titus 1:5-9 For this reason I left you in Crete, that you should set in order the things that are lacking, and appoint elders in every city as I commanded you— if a man is blameless, the husband of one wife, having faithful children not accused of dissipation or insubordination. For a bishop must be blameless, as a steward of God, not self-willed, not quick-tempered, not given to wine, not violent, not greedy for money, but hospitable, a lover of what is good, sober-minded, just, holy, self-controlled, holding fast the faithful word as he has been taught, that he may be able, by sound doctrine, both to exhort and convict those who contradict.

There are four essential qualities that must be present in a person who desires to be an under-shepherd for Christ, our Great Shepherd in whom all our needs are met. These are:

• Integrity, meaning that God comes first, and above everything. The pastor must prioritize God and remain faithful to Him and his pastoral duties in all that he does. (Proverbs 11:3, 1 John 4:710, Titus 1:5-9)

• Stability, being committed to a task over time and persisting through challenges. The pastor must be steadfast in faith, character, and leadership. (1 Corinthians 10:31, 1 Timothy 5:6, Titus 1:5-9)

• Conviction by having unwavering loyalty to God's word and Spirit regardless of consequences. The pastor must have deep-seated principles that guide their actions and ministry. (James 5:17, Hebrews 9:14, Titus 1:5-9)

• Diligence by being careful and persistent in all work and having sustained efforts. The pastor must be consistent and dedicated in fulfilling efforts of commitment in prayer, studying scriptures, and caring for the congregation. (Matthew 25:22-23, 2 Peter 1:5, Titus 1:5-9) The Pastor shall also be compassionate, approachable, trustworthy, genuine, humble, and promote cohesion between all age groups within the church. He shall lead by example to guide, empower, and trust other FBC Polk City staff and ministry leaders to lead their respective ministries.

Specific Qualifications:

• Show steadfast commitment and loyalty to Christ. (Philippians 1:6, James 1:12, 1 Corinthians 15:58, Romans 15:13, Numbers 30:2, Psalms 37:5)

• Has accepted a pastoral calling, been ordained, and confidential meeting spiritual qualifications for ministry. (1 Timothy 3:1-7, Titus 1:5-9, 1 Timothy 5:22)

• Has a heart to see the body come to know Christ better personally and spiritually. (2 Corinthians 13:10, Colossians 1:28)

• Understands when to entrust certain duties and train ministry leaders where needed for these duties. (Acts 6:2-4)

• Shows strong organizational and administrative skills. (1 Timothy 5:17, 2 Corinthians 9:12)

• Has the skills to adapt to the ever-changing needs of the church. (1 Corinthians 9:19-23)

• Demonstrates deep, mature understanding of scripture. (2 Timothy 2:15, 2 Peter 1:8)

Preferred Experience and Education:

• Ministry experience in a church with a body of approximately 150 believers.

• Graduation from a minimum of seminary.

General Responsibilities:

• Prayer – The pastor has an obligation to pray for the congregation, their families, for the various ministry activities, and the leaders involved. The pastor also has a responsibility in terms of his own spiritual development, prayer, devotions, and relationship with God. (James 5:16, Colossians 4:1-2)

• Discipleship and Evangelism – Primary goal of church ministry is to go into all the world with the Gospel of salvation through Jesus Christ (Matthew 28:18-20, Acts 1:8) and to develop people as mature Christians who can effectively use their spiritual gifts for the edification of the body. (Ephesians 4:12-13, 2 Timothy 2:2)

• Responsibility to the church – The pastor is accountable to the authority of God as his first and foremost responsibility (Hebrews 13:17) and secondarily he is accountable to the church for all he does. (1 Timothy 5:19)

Primary Responsibilities and Pastoral Duties:

• Ensure that the doctrine being taught is true to God's Word as revealed by the Holy Spirit and is consistent with the Baptist Faith and Message 2000 statement. (1 Peter 5:2, 2 Timothy 4:1-5)

• Participates in visitation and outreach. (1 Corinthians 11:1)

• Direct and oversee the various church ministries. (Acts 20:28, Titus 1:5, 1 Peter 5:2)

• Provide (or direct to) biblical counseling where needed. (2 Timothy 3:16-17, Titus 1:13)

• Increase personal biblical knowledge by attending conferences, taking classes, and praying. (Philippians 3:12-14, Ecclesiastes 12:12-13)

• Submit to the Holy Spirit's leading in preparing and delivering sermons and ensuring that all worship services are worthy of the Master. (1 Corinthians 2:4, Colossians 1:28)

• Preside and provide counseling for weddings, funerals, and similar functions consistent with the church's policy as led by the Holy Spirit

Administrative Duties:

• Act as moderator of the church during business meetings.

• Is the under-shepherd, under the guidance of the Holy Spirit, in keeping with the Word of God.

• Seeks counsel from church leaders, such as staff, deacons, and ministry leaders as needed for the daily operation of the church and office. (Hebrews 3:7, 17, 1 Peter 5:5)

• Benevolence – Work together with the Deacons to make decisions on matters regarding the need for aid and/or benevolence. (Acts 4:32-35, 1 Corinthians 12:25)

• Attend scheduled deacon, staff, ministry leader, and committee meetings.

Supervision and Accountability:

• Reports to God first and then (collectively) the Deacons as they represent the church under the guidance of the Holy Spirit.

** Please note that the responsibilities outlined above are not intended to be all-encompassing or limited solely to the individual in this role. First Baptist Church of Polk City is committed to a team-based approach to ministry, where collaboration and mutual support are essential. Accordingly, the pastor is expected to delegate appropriately and may be assigned additional responsibilities as needs arise, including during times of emergency or unforeseen circumstances.
